【问题描述】:
我有一个任务,我必须在不创建新列表的情况下按升序将 2 个链表组合到一个函数中。像这样的东西:[1.3-->3.2-->4.6-->7.0] & [2.7-->2.9-->5.1] -> [1.3-->2.7-->2.9-->3.2-->4.6-->5.1-->7.0]。我有整个代码,但监控程序一直报告相同:MEMORY LEAK。
这是我的代码(只有函数部分和struct 定义):
typedef struct _listelem {
double data;
struct _listelem *next;
} listelem;
listelem *merge(listelem *a, listelem *b) {
listelem *lemarado = NULL;
listelem *mozgo = a;
listelem *elol2 = b;
lemarado = mozgo;
if (elol2 == NULL) // if the list is zero
return a;
else
if (mozgo == NULL)
return b;
if (mozgo->next == NULL) { //if the first list has only one element
while (elol2 != NULL) {
listelem *vege;
vege = (listelem *)malloc(sizeof(listelem));
vege->data = elol2->data;
lemarado->next = vege;
free(vege);
lemarado = lemarado->next;
elol2 = elol2->next;
}
lemarado->next = NULL;
return a;
}
mozgo = mozgo->next; // I am maintaining a pointer which points to the next data, and a pointer
while (mozgo != NULL) { // Which points to the data before, and I stick an element between them
if (elol2 == NULL) {
while (mozgo != NULL)
mozgo = mozgo->next;
while (lemarado != NULL)
lemarado = lemarado->next;
return a;
}
if (mozgo->data > elol2->data) {
listelem *hozzafuz;
hozzafuz = (listelem *)malloc(sizeof(listelem));
hozzafuz->data = elol2->data;
lemarado->next = hozzafuz;
hozzafuz->next = mozgo;
elol2 = elol2->next;
lemarado = lemarado->next;
} else {
mozgo = mozgo->next;
lemarado = lemarado->next;
}
if (mozgo == NULL) {
while (elol2 != NULL) {
listelem *vege;
vege = (listelem *)malloc(sizeof(listelem));
vege->data = elol2->data;
lemarado->next = vege;
free(vege);
lemarado = lemarado->next;
elol2 = elol2->next;
}
lemarado->next = NULL;
}
}
return a;
}

显示的输入已经排序,因此从一个新的头指针开始,您可以将下一个项目链接到两个输入中较小的数据中,然后前进到下一个项目。当其中一个变为
NULL时,您只需在一次操作中链接另一个列表的全部剩余内容。
